CRYSTAL STRUCTURE OF ALLO-ILEA2-INSULIN, AN INACTIVE CHIRAL ANALOGUE: IMPLICATIONS FOR THE MECHANISM OF RECEPTOR
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 14596591
About this Structure
1q4v is a 4 chain structure. This structure supersedes the now removed PDB entries and 1lw8.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
